|>My Rh7 is fully functional with all devices including modem. I am able to
|>dial to my isp, satyam and connection is established. But Netscape cannot
|>connect to any sites, in any user. Can any body help to connect to the
|>internet.
|>-shyam


Get the name server ip and name from your isp and put it in
/etc/resolve.conf.
